Blackburn focuses on a direct and vertical style of play, utilizing a 5-2-3 formation to control space. This lineup is built to sit in a mid-block and strike quickly when the ball is won, looking to exploit the gaps behind the opposition defense through rapid transitions.

Paul Robinson guards the goal as the last line of defense. The back five functions as a narrow defensive block with Nzonzi acting as the central anchor to win the second ball and command the area. Jones and Samba operate as the wide centre-backs, providing cover and stepping up to intercept passes. Salgardo and Givit play as attacking wing backs, tasked with providing width and stretching the pitch. These wide defenders must track back to form a flat line of five when the team is out of possession, ensuring the defensive unit stays compact.

The midfield relies on a two man pairing to connect the defense and the attack. Pederson and Dunn operate in the center, with one player often dropping deeper to shield the defense while the other drives forward with the ball to progress through the thirds. They must work to compress the midfield and avoid being bypassed by the opposition. These two players are responsible for recycling possession and finding the attackers quickly once the ball is regained in the middle of the pitch.

In the attacking third, Blackburn employs three attackers across the front. Lewandowski operates as a lone striker, using his known aerial strength and clinical finishing to lead the line. He works to hold up the ball and lay it off to the wide players. Olssan and Diouf act as inverted wingers, cutting inside to create goalscoring chances or to pull defenders out of position. This movement allows the wing backs, Salgardo and Givit, to overlap the winger and deliver crosses into the box.

This formation offers significant tactical advantages, particularly through its ability to defend in a compact shape while remaining lethal on the counter. The wide overloads created by the wing backs can catch the opposition off guard. Furthermore, the presence of Lewandowski provides a reliable target to win headers and hold the ball during the transition from defense to attack.

The 5-2-3 formation for Blackburn is designed for teams that want to remain defensively solid before hitting opponents with pace. It is best suited for games against high pressing teams where the space behind their line can be exploited.
